What Are Intermodal Containers?
An intermodal container, frequently referred to as a shipping container, is a standardized container designed for carrying items across different modes of transport-- such as ships, trains, and trucks-- without the need for loading and discharging the contents. These containers can be sealed for security and are built to withstand numerous environmental conditions.

Intermodal containers come in various types, each created for particular cargo needs. Below is a table summing up the most typical types:
Container TypeDescriptionTypical UsesDry Storage ContainerStandard container used for general Cargo Containers.Durable goods, electronic devices.Reefer ContainerRefrigerated container used to transport disposable items.Food, pharmaceuticals.Open Top ContainerContainer with a detachable top for filling large cargo.Heavy equipment, big devices.Flat Rack ContainerA container with no side walls, suitable for holding large and heavy cargo.Automobiles, heavy machinery.Tank ContainerA container created for transporting liquids and gases.Chemicals, fuels.High Cube ContainerSimilar to standard containers however taller, enabling more cargo capability.Large products, extra goods.Benefits of Using Intermodal Containers

What are the standard dimensions of intermodal containers?
The most common dimensions are:

3. How do I choose the best type of container for my cargo?
Picking the ideal container depends on the nature of your cargo. For instance, perishable goods require reefer containers, while extra-large equipment may require open-top or flat-rack containers.
